"Księga Koheleta" meaning in Polish

See Księga Koheleta in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/ˈkɕɛŋ.ɡa kɔ.xɛˈlɛ.ta/ Forms: no-table-tags [table-tags], Księga Koheleta [nominative, singular], Księgi Koheleta [genitive, singular], Księdze Koheleta [dative, singular], Księgę Koheleta [accusative, singular], Księgą Koheleta [instrumental, singular], Księdze Koheleta [locative, singular], Księgo Koheleta [singular, vocative]
Rhymes: -ɛta Etymology: Literally, “Book of Kohelet”. Etymology templates: {{m-g|Book of Kohelet}} “Book of Kohelet”, {{lit|Book of Kohelet}} Literally, “Book of Kohelet” Head templates: {{pl-proper noun|f|head=Księga Koheleta}} Księga Koheleta f Inflection templates: {{pl-decl-phrase|f|tantum=s}}
  1. Ecclesiastes (book of the Bible) Tags: feminine Categories (topical): Books of the Bible
